Integer and Floating Point Speed

SPEC CPU2006* is a benchmark to measure system efficiency during integer and floating-point operations. It consists of an integer test suite containing 12 applications and a floating-point test suite containing 17 applications, which are extremely computing-intensive and concentrate on the CPU and memory. Other components, such as disk I/O and network, are not measured by this benchmark. SPEC CPU2006 contains two different methods of performance measurement: The first method, "speed", determines the time required to complete a single task. The second method, "rate", determines the throughput, that is, how many tasks can be completed in parallel. Both methods are additionally subdivided into two measuring runs, "base" and "peak", which differ in the way the compiler optimization is used. The "base" values are always used when results are published; the "peak" values are optional.

1. Relative performance for each benchmark is calculated by taking the actual benchmark result for the first platform tested and assigning it a value of 1.0 as a baseline. Relative performance for the remaining platforms tested was calculated by dividing the actual benchmark result for the baseline platform into each of the specific benchmark results of each of the other platforms and assigning them a relative performance number that correlates with the performance improvements reported.
